Davie Muir gave Pars the lead but Dons overpower their visitors to win this SFA Youth Cup tie.

ABERDEEN 3 DUNFERMLINE 1

With a place in the last eight at stake, both sides started nervously as they contested this SFA Cup tie at Pittodrie on Monday night. Pars Calum Smith had the first chance of the game shooting past the post from 18 yards after twelve minutes.

Greg Paterson had to save from Willie John Kiely and then midway through the half Iain Williamson met a Davie Muir cross but he sent the shot wide from just six yards out. Fraser Stewart then had to turn a Smith shot round the post after the striker had got on the end of a penetrating Clark Kay free kick.

On the half hour Chris Maguire provided Kiely with a good chance at the far post but the shot under pressure was wide. Smith supplied Alan McDonough with the next chance but he too failed to hit the target.

Dunfermline did eventually make the breakthrough in 35 minutes at a Sean Muhsin free kick. Davie MUIR met the good delivery to head home from just eight yards.

Into the second half Paterson was first in action to comfortable take a headed effort at his back post but in 50 minutes a throw in deep inside the home side`s half led to the equaliser. The ball was given away cheaply and KIELY met the long diagonal ball to volley home.

Just eight minutes later the Dons took the lead when Chris MAGUIRE chipped the ball over Neil Fenwick`s head to slam the ball past Paterson. Dunfermline found it tough to trouble Fraser in the Aberdeen goal until a final push in the closing 10 minutes.

Williamson should have done better with a shot that Fraser saved, Fenwick had a header cleared off the line at a Muhsin corner and then Phinn missed out at a Muhsin cross. McDonough was put through for a shot from the edge of the box but was off target.

As the Pars continued to press for the equaliser that would have kept their cup hopes alive Aberdeen broke allowing Andrew BAGSHAW to net the third with just two minutes remaining.
